The Neighbourhood Career Highlights and Discography
Key Albums and Singles
The Neighbourhood formed in 2011 in Newbury Park, California, and rose to prominence with the 2013 EP "I Love You." Their debut studio album "I Love You." followed in 2013, peaking on the Billboard 200 and establishing their signature blend of indie rock and electronic elements. Subsequent releases including "Wiped Out!" (2015), "The Neighbourhood" (2018), and "Chip Chrome & the Mono-Tones" (2020) expanded their catalog Billboard.
Rutherford serves as lead vocalist and primary lyricist, shaping the band's aesthetic and visual identity. The group has charted on the Billboard Hot 100 and Top Rock Albums charts, with singles like "Sweater Weather" achieving multi-platinum certification. Their music videos and short films have accumulated hundreds of millions of views on YouTube, reinforcing their streaming presence.
Tours and Live Performances
The Neighbourhood has toured extensively across North America, Europe, and Asia, performing at major festivals such as Lollapalooza, Coachella, and Reading and Leeds. Their live shows are known for a high-concept visual style and curated setlists that balance early hits with newer material. Touring revenue remains a core part of the band's business model, supported by ticket sales and VIP packages.
